Reducing overgrown plants is a vital element of landscape management, assisting to restore order, improve looks, and promote plant health. Overgrowth can restrict airflow, decrease sunshine penetration, and produce opportunities for pests and disease. Pruning and thinning are the main methods for handling thick or unruly vegetation, allowing plants to grow while keeping a regulated look. The process involves selectively removing excess branches, stems, and foliage, constantly thinking about the natural growth habit of each species. Timing is important; some plants react best to pruning during dormancy, while blooming ranges might need post-bloom trimming to protect blossoms. Appropriate strategy guarantees cuts are clean and positioned to motivate healthy brand-new development. In addition to enhancing plant health, reducing overgrowth enhances accessibility and exposure in the landscape Paths, driveways, and outside living spaces become much safer and more inviting. Long-lasting maintenance plans prevent future overgrowth, guaranteeing a well balanced and unified landscape.
